Regards, Alexander On Tuesday 01 April 2014 08:28:50, Alexander Stein wrote: > This drivers allows a fixed framebuffer memory to be set by an additional > IORESOURCE_MEM resource. Thus add an example to the DT documentation. > > Signed-off-by: Alexander Stein > --- > Actually I stumbled myself over this wondering how can I use this specific > feature. In the end I found it myself my coincidence. So it's best to add > this as an example for other people maybe not that experienced on > device-tree. > > Documentation/devicetree/bindings/video/atmel,lcdc.txt | 12 +++++++++++- > 1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/video/atmel,lcdc.txt b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/video/atmel,lcdc.txt > index 1ec175e..92492b7 100644 > ---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/video/atmel,lcdc.txt > +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/video/atmel,lcdc.txt > @@ -10,7 +10,9 @@ Required properties: > "atmel,at91sam9g45es-lcdc" , > "atmel,at91sam9rl-lcdc" , > "atmel,at32ap-lcdc" > -- reg : Should contain 1 register ranges(address and length) > +- reg : Should contain 1 register ranges(address and length). > + Can contain an additional register range(address and length) > + for fixed framebuffer memory.Usefull for dedicated memories. > - interrupts : framebuffer controller interrupt > - display: a phandle pointing to the display node > > @@ -35,6 +37,14 @@ Example: > > }; > > +Example for fixed framebuffer memory: > + > + fb0: fb@0x00500000 { > + compatible = "atmel,at91sam9263-lcdc"; > + reg = <0x00700000 0x1000 0x70000000 0x200000>; > + [...] > + }; > + > Atmel LCDC Display > ----------------------------------------------------- > Required properties (as per of_videomode_helper): > -- Dipl.-Inf.
